How do I retailer leftovers?
Permit the kielbasa fryer to chill to room temperature, however don’t go away it out for greater than 2 hours. Refrigerate leftovers in an hermetic container for 3 to 4 days. As soon as cooled, kielbasa may be frozen in freezer containers or ziplock baggage for as much as 3 months. Thaw it in a single day within the fridge, then reheat it in a skillet, 350°F oven, microwave, or 375°F air fryer till heated by.

Elements
- 1 pound kielbasa sausage
- To serve with mustard or sauerkraut elective
Directions
-
Preheat your deep fryer to 375°F.
-
Minimize the kielbasa into 1/2-inch thick rounds. Alternatively, if you’re utilizing a complete sausage, pierce it with a fork a couple of instances to forestall it from breaking.
-
Place the sausage slices in a single layer within the air fryer basket. Air fry at 375°F for six to 9 minutes, turning midway by to brown.
-
Take away the sausage from the fryer and serve heat. If desired, pair with a favourite condiment reminiscent of mustard or sauerkraut.
